Output ec84508076e39c4300caac60b4cad87031bd316e0a0ce7ff1e445e4348030b84:1
- value
- 2668240
- script pubkey
- OP_0 OP_PUSHBYTES_20 334836d58476ba2939c116cb749dc3fdd02831d5
- address
- ltc1qxdyrd4vyw6azjwwpzm9hf8wrlhgzsvw4gg47v6
- transaction
- ec84508076e39c4300caac60b4cad87031bd316e0a0ce7ff1e445e4348030b84
- spent
- true